The software is highly customizable and comes with a simple but intuitive interface. PhotoScape gives you over a dozen design and editing functions in one on-premise package. It is an image editor, photo viewer, batch editor, page merger, animated GIF maker, photo splitter, screen capture tool, color picker, RAW converter, photo file renamer, and more.

All these tools and functionalities are offered in a lightweight, responsive software that is completely free. Simply download it from its official website and install it in your computer.

While it has many helpful tools, the core feature of PhotoScape is its image editing and design module packed with several features for making adjustments in color, size, resolution, brightness, gamma, backlight, and more. It has text, design, and drawing tools like filters, paintbrush, effects brush, and clone stamp, among others. It is cross-platform and works on Mac, Windows, and Linux machines. It is offered in several languages and comes with a separate but also free edition — PhotoScapeX — for Windows 10 computers.

This is especially useful in and beyond, as 3D is a cornerstone of graphic design trends as we head into the new decade. Onshape is a cloud-based design platform for 3D CAD, data management, and real-time collaboration.

It is intended for use by designers, manufacturers, and engineers, helping them and their team closely work together wherever they may be located since the software can be accessed from any web browser and used on any device. Onshape also comes with version tools and instant access to a single master CAD that eliminates the need for copying or duplicating files.

Onshape provides cutting-edge parametric 3D modeling and comprehensive associative 2D drawings. It allows for top-down design together with multi-part modeling and in-context editing. It offers a secure and centralized online database that allows authorized team members to see design changes made by colleagues. The software is free for educational use. Adobe XD is mainly for UX designing and a vector-based tool. You can freely download it. Elements are automatically resized for different screens.

You can switch easily from Design mode to Prototype in one click. And then you can create interactive prototypes using your wireframes by dragging them between artboards. You can see the changes done on the fly, on your phone. Not only that but also you can securely share auto-saved cloud documents with others from anywhere in the world. Offline editing is also available. Plugins are also available. You can enhance your experience with these plugins. Best features of Adobe XD are responsive resize, auto-animate, voice prototyping and plugins, and app integration.
